Description: We spent considerable time analyzing Nathan Aston's Ultimate OnlyFans Agency Guide, and what we found is a course that promises to teach you how to build a profitable OnlyFans management agency from scratch. The program claims to reveal insider strategies for recruiting models, growing their accounts to $2,000 per day, and scaling your agency operations.

Nathan Aston positions himself as someone with over 10 years of entrepreneurial experience, claiming he exited an $8M/year agency with 130+ employees in 2020. Now, he's apparently applying those skills to the OnlyFans space. (We couldn't independently verify these claims, which immediately made us wonder about credibility.)

The course covers everything from initial profile setup to advanced marketing strategies across platforms like TikTok, Reddit, Instagram, and Twitter. You'll also find modules on automation sequences, model recruitment tactics, legal contracts, and payment processing solutions. There's even guidance on working with models in countries where OnlyFans isn't officially supported.

What caught our attention was the heavy emphasis on the $25,000 "Complete" package. While the base course costs $499 and includes access to a private Telegram group, the premium tier promises personal consultation and hands-on implementation to supposedly achieve that $2,000/day model revenue. That's a massive price jump that made us question the value distribution.

The learning format combines self-paced video lessons with community support through Telegram. Nathan promises lifetime access to updates, which is standard for courses at this price point. However, we noticed the refund policy isn't clearly stated anywhere on the sales page, a red flag for any high-ticket digital product.

OnlyFans Enterprise is a subscription-based content platform that allows creators to monetize their content, particularly in the adult entertainment industry. Founded in 2016, it has grown into a billion-dollar business, revolutionizing the way content creators, especially those in the adult industry, connect with and earn from their audience. The platform takes a 20% cut of creators' earnings, providing a space for direct fan interaction and exclusive content sharing.
Since its inception in 2016, OnlyFans has experienced rapid growth, particularly during the COVID-19 pandemic. In 2021, the platform reported revenues of $932 million, a 160% increase from 2020. By 2022, OnlyFans had over 3 million registered creators and nearly 250 million fans. The platform has diversified its content beyond adult material, attracting musicians, fitness trainers, and other content creators.

    Marketing Analysis

    Claim Verification

    The promise to scale models to $2,000/day lacks any verifiable proof or detailed case studies. Nathan's claimed exit from an $8M/year agency remains unverified, with no company name or public records to support this claim.

    Price History

    Current pricing at $499 for base course, $25,000 for complete package. No historical pricing data available.

    Upsell Practices

    Aggressive upselling from $499 to $25,000 for personal consultation and implementation support. The 50x price increase between tiers is extreme even by high-ticket course standards.

    Student Success

    Website features testimonials from Ben L. and Ari Jonsson, but these appear only on the course platform with no independent verification or detailed success metrics.

    Conclusion

    We approached Nathan Aston's Ultimate OnlyFans Agency Guide with an open mind, but our research raised more red flags than green ones. The combination of unverified instructor claims, suspected plagiarized content, and a missing refund policy creates a risky proposition for potential students. While the course might provide some basic structure for complete beginners, numerous free resources cover similar ground without the $499 price tag. The massive $25,000 upsell for personal consultation feels predatory without proven results to justify such an investment. For those seriously interested in the OnlyFans agency space, we'd recommend starting with free content, joining industry forums, and learning from transparent operators who can verify their claims. This course, in its current form with its credibility issues, doesn't meet the standard we'd expect for a legitimate mid-ticket educational product. The 4.3/10 legitimacy score reflects fundamental concerns about transparency, originality, and value. Until Nathan Aston can provide verifiable credentials and the course addresses its refund policy gap, we cannot recommend this investment.
